Ingredients

Chili lime chicken – moist and delicious chicken marinated with chili and lime and grill to perfection. Easy recipe that takes 30 mins!

For the Chicken

  • 2 – 2 1/2 lbs. (900g-1.1kg) skin on chicken thighs

For the Marinade

  • 1/2 cup fresh lime juice
  • 3 teaspoons fresh lime zest
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 4 tablespoons fresh cilantro (chopped finely)
  • 2 jalapeño (chopped finely)
  • 4 cloves garlic (chopped finely)
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der (or to taste)

For Garnish

  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ely chopped

How to Make Chili Lime Grilled Chicken

Step 1: Prepare the Chicken

Rinse the chicken thighs under cold water. Remove any bones while keeping the skin on. Pat them dry with paper towels and set aside.

Step 2: Mix the Marinade

In a large mixing bowl, combine all marinade ingredients using a whisk until well blended.

Step 3: Marinate the Chicken

Add the chicken thighs into the marinade. Stir to ensure each piece is evenly coated. Let it marinate for at least 2 hours in the refrigerator.

Step 4: Grill the Chicken

Preheat your grill over medium-high heat. Brush some oil on the grill surface to prevent sticking. Place the marinated chicken on the grill along with some garlic, cilantro, and jalapeño from the marinade. Grill until golden brown and charred on both sides, about 5 minutes per side. Serve immediately for best flavor!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Chili Lime Grilled Chicken, it’s easy to make mistakes that can affect the flavor and texture. Here are some common pitfalls.

  • Not marinating long enough: Failing to marinate the chicken for at least two hours can result in a lack of flavor. For best results, allow the chicken to soak up the marinade for longer, even overnight if possible.

  • Skipping the skin-on thighs: Using skinless chicken can lead to dry meat. The skin helps keep the chicken moist while grilling, so opt for skin-on thighs for a juicier outcome.

  • Ignoring temperature control: Cooking on too high heat can char the outside while leaving the inside undercooked. Use medium-high heat and monitor closely for even cooking.

  • Overcrowding the grill: Placing too many pieces of chicken on the grill at once can lower the temperature and cause uneven cooking. Grill in batches to ensure each piece gets proper heat exposure.

  • Not using fresh ingredients: Relying on dried herbs or old produce can dull flavors. Always use fresh lime juice, cilantro, and garlic for a vibrant taste.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container.
  • Keep in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
  • Allow the chicken to cool completely before sealing.

Freezing Chili Lime Grilled Chicken

  • Place cooled chicken in freezer-safe bags or containers.
  • Freeze for up to 3 months.
  • Label containers with date and contents for easy identification.

Reheating Chili Lime Grilled Chicken

  •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Place chicken on a baking sheet and cover with foil. Heat for about 15-20 minutes until warmed through.

  • Microwave: Place chicken in a microwave-safe dish. Cover loosely and heat in 30-second intervals until hot, checking often to avoid overcooking.

  • Stovetop: Heat a skillet over medium heat. Add a splash of olive oil and warm chicken on both sides, about 5-7 minutes or until heated through.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I make Chili Lime Grilled Chicken spicier?

To increase spice levels, add more chili powder or include more jalapeños in your marinade. You can also use spicy chili flakes or a hotter variety of chili pepper.

Can I use other cuts of chicken?

Yes! While thighs are preferred for their moisture, you can also use drumsticks or breasts. Adjust cooking times accordingly based on thickness.

How long should I marinate Chili Lime Grilled Chicken?

A minimum of two hours is recommended, but marinating overnight will enhance flavor significantly. Just be careful not to exceed 24 hours as it may change texture.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 – 2 1/2 lbs skin-on chicken thighs
  • 1/2 cup fresh lime juice
  • 1/4 cup olive oil
  • 4 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
  • 2 finely chopped jalapeños
  • 4 cloves chopped garlic
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• Salt and chili powder to taste

Instructions

  1. Rinse and pat dry the chicken thighs.
  2. In a mixing bowl, whisk together lime juice, olive oil, cilantro, jalapeños, garlic, honey, salt, and chili powder to make the marinade.
  3. Coat the chicken thighs in the marinade and refrigerate for at least 2 hours (or overnight for best flavor).
  4.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at and lightly oil the grates.
  5. Grill the marinated chicken for about 5 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through (internal temperature of 165°F).
  6. Let rest for a few minutes before serving.
